
Cost of Forestry Clearing in Draper
Forestry clearing is a crucial task for maintaining the health and safety of forested areas in Draper, UT. Whether it's for residential development, fire prevention, or land management, understanding the costs involved can help property owners budget effectively. Several factors influence the total expense, and knowing these can provide a clearer picture of what to expect.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Area: Larger areas require more time and resources to clear.
- Type of Vegetation: Dense forests with large trees cost more to clear than areas with smaller shrubs and underbrush.
- Terrain: Steep or uneven terrain can increase the complexity and cost of clearing.
- Accessibility: Remote or hard-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ment, driving up costs.
- Permits and Regulations: Local Draper regulations may necessitate permits, adding to the overall expense.
- Disposal of Debris: The method and cost of debris removal or disposal can vary.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Draper, UT) |
---|---|
Small Tree Removal | $150 - $450 per tree |
Large Tree Removal | $500 - $1,200 per tree |
Brush Clearing | $1,500 - $3,000 per acre |
Stump Grinding | $100 - $400 per stump |
Land Grading and Leveling | $1,000 - $5,000 per acre |
Debris Hauling and Disposal | $200 - $600 per load |
